stereotest is a type of test that is used to measure a person’s ability to see in three dimensions. This is crucial for activities such as driving, playing sports, or even just walking down the street. Depth perception, which is the ability to perceive the distance between objects and judge their relative positions in space, is essential for carrying out these everyday tasks safely and accurately.

stereotests can also be used to detect and diagnose certain vision disorders, such as amblyopia (lazy eye) and strabismus (crossed eyes), which can affect a person’s depth perception. These tests can help identify vision problems early on and allow for timely intervention and treatment.

One of the main reasons why stereotest is important is its role in ensuring safety. For example, having good depth perception is crucial for driving, as it allows the driver to accurately judge the distance between their vehicle and other objects on the road. Without good depth perception, there is an increased risk of accidents and collisions.

In sports, depth perception is also important for skills such as catching a ball, hitting a target, or judging the speed and distance of opponents. Athletes with poor depth perception may struggle to perform at their best and may be more prone to injuries.

Furthermore, stereotest can be used to monitor the progress of certain vision therapies and treatments. For example, if a child is undergoing treatment for amblyopia, stereotest can be used to track their improvement over time and adjust their treatment plan as needed.

In the field of optometry, stereotest is a valuable tool for assessing a person’s overall visual abilities. Optometrists may use stereotests as part of a comprehensive eye exam to evaluate a person’s binocular vision, which is the ability of both eyes to work together effectively and provide a single, clear image.
